    What Manufacturing Execution System means

    A manufacturing execution system, or MES, is the layer that manages production as it actually happens on the shop floor. It sits between high-level planning systems, which decide what should be made, and the machines and operators that do the work. Its job is to track orders, materials, and equipment in real time so the record of what was produced matches what physically occurred.

    In practice, an MES collects data from equipment and operators, enforces the correct sequence of steps, and provides visibility into throughput, quality, and downtime. For any software that touches production data, integrating with the MES is a common requirement, because it is the authoritative source for what happened on the floor. That integration usually means exchanging data with both the planning systems above it and the control systems below.

    The things to watch are real-time reliability and data accuracy. Because an MES reflects live production, gaps or delays in its data can distort the picture managers rely on. Well-designed integrations respect the timing and volume of shop-floor data rather than treating it like ordinary business records.

    An ERP plans and manages the business at a high level, including orders, inventory, and finance, while an MES manages the actual execution of production on the floor. The ERP decides what to make and when; the MES tracks and controls how it gets made in real time. They typically integrate so plans and results stay aligned.
